How much do studio associate j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 13, 2026, the average hourly pay for studio associate in Brandon, FL is $12.27,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$10.24 and $14.18 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Studio Associate vs Art Assistant?

AspectStudio AssociateArt Assistant
Required CredentialsHigh school diploma or equivalent; some roles may prefer associate degrees in art or related fieldsHigh school diploma; some positions may require basic art or technical skills
Work EnvironmentArt studios, creative agencies, or educational settings; collaborative and creative atmosphereArt studios, galleries, or museums; assisting artists or curators in daily tasks
Employer & Industry UsageUsed across art studios, design firms, and educational institutionsCommonly found in galleries, museums, and art organizations

The main difference between a Studio Associate and an Art Assistant lies in their responsibilities and experience level. Studio Associates often handle more independent tasks, contribute to projects, and may require some formal training. Art Assistants typically support artists or curators with basic tasks and may have less experience. Both roles are essential in creative environments, but Studio Associates usually have a broader scope of work and greater responsibility.

What is a studio associate?

A studio associate assists in a retail portrait studio or commercial photography studio. In this career, your job duties include helping the photographer set up lighting, greeting customers, taking payment, and improving sales through customer outreach and marketing. Qualifications needed to become a studio associate include an interest in a career in photography and retail experience. You should have strong verbal communication skills, the ability to be on your feet for long periods of time, and a working knowledge of photography equipment.
